close
close

eslint:recommended

2 min read 02-10-2024
eslint:recommended

ESLint adalah alat yang sangat populer di kalangan pengembang JavaScript, yang berfungsi untuk mendeteksi dan memperbaiki masalah dalam kode. Salah satu set konfigurasi yang sering digunakan adalah eslint:recommended, yang memberikan aturan dasar untuk membantu pengembang menjaga kualitas dan konsistensi kode mereka. Dalam artikel ini, kita akan menjelaskan apa itu eslint:recommended, mengapa penting, dan bagaimana cara mengimplementasikannya.

Apa itu ESLint:recommended?

Konfigurasi eslint:recommended adalah sekumpulan aturan yang diakui oleh komunitas untuk membantu pengembang dalam menulis kode JavaScript yang bersih dan berkualitas tinggi. Dengan mengaktifkan pengaturan ini, Anda akan mendapatkan beberapa pemeriksaan standar yang dapat mengidentifikasi potensi masalah dalam kode Anda, mulai dari kesalahan sintaksis, penggunaan variabel yang tidak didefinisikan, hingga praktik pengkodean yang tidak disarankan.

Contoh Kode Awal

Misalkan Anda memiliki kode JavaScript berikut yang tidak diatur oleh ESLint:

function myFunction() {
    x = 10; // x belum didefinisikan
    console.log(x);
}
myFunction();

Jika Anda menjalankan ESLint dengan pengaturan eslint:recommended, alat ini akan memberikan peringatan tentang penggunaan variabel x yang belum didefinisikan.

Mengapa eslint:recommended Penting?

  1. Meningkatkan Kualitas Kode: Dengan mengikuti aturan eslint:recommended, Anda dapat meminimalkan kesalahan dalam kode Anda, sehingga memudahkan pemeliharaan di masa depan.

  2. Standarisasi Kode: Ketika bekerja dalam tim, penggunaan konfigurasi ini membantu setiap anggota tim untuk mengikuti standar pengkodean yang sama, sehingga kode lebih konsisten dan mudah dipahami.

  3. Mengurangi Biaya Pemeliharaan: Kode yang bersih dan konsisten lebih mudah untuk dipelihara dan diperbaiki, yang pada akhirnya mengurangi biaya pemeliharaan jangka panjang.

Cara Menggunakan ESLint:recommended

Untuk memulai dengan eslint:recommended, Anda perlu menginstal ESLint dalam proyek Anda. Berikut adalah langkah-langkah yang dapat Anda ikuti:

  1. Instal ESLint:

    npm install eslint --save-dev
    
  2. Inisialisasi ESLint: Anda dapat menjalankan perintah berikut untuk membuat file konfigurasi ESLint:

    npx eslint --init
    
  3. Konfigurasi ESLint: Setelah inisialisasi, buka file .eslintrc.json atau .eslintrc.js dan tambahkan eslint:recommended ke dalam konfigurasi Anda. Contoh:

    {
        "extends": "eslint:recommended",
        "env": {
            "browser": true,
            "node": true
        }
    }
    
  4. Menjalankan ESLint: Anda dapat menjalankan ESLint untuk memeriksa kode Anda menggunakan perintah:

    npx eslint yourfile.js
    

Contoh Kasus Penggunaan

Misalkan Anda bekerja dalam proyek tim untuk membangun aplikasi web. Dengan mengaktifkan eslint:recommended, Anda dan rekan tim Anda dapat secara efisien menemukan kesalahan seperti variabel yang tidak didefinisikan, kesalahan dalam penggunaan fungsi, atau bahkan praktik yang tidak disarankan seperti penggunaan eval(). Ini dapat sangat membantu saat menyusun kode yang bersih dan terstruktur.

Sumber Daya Berguna

Kesimpulan

Dengan menggunakan eslint:recommended, Anda dapat memastikan bahwa kode JavaScript Anda tidak hanya bebas dari kesalahan sintaksis, tetapi juga mengikuti praktik pengkodean yang baik. Ini penting baik untuk pengembangan pribadi maupun saat bekerja dalam tim. Mematuhi standar ini akan membantu menjaga kualitas kode, meningkatkan kolaborasi, dan mengurangi biaya pemeliharaan jangka panjang. Jangan ragu untuk menjelajahi lebih jauh tentang ESLint dan semua fitur yang ditawarkannya!


Semoga artikel ini memberikan pemahaman yang lebih baik tentang eslint:recommended dan bagaimana Anda dapat menggunakannya untuk meningkatkan kualitas kode JavaScript Anda.

Latest Posts